Sofia Coppola considered having a pickleball match with Jacob Elordi to increase the budget for ‘Priscilla’

Sofia Coppola considered drawing a pickleball game with Jacob Elordi to raise money. “He can play pickleball,” he said. Coppola about the interpreter Elvis Presley in his new film, Priscilla, to the Wall Street Journal (via Variety). “Our budget was always tight, low, and I was like, ‘I wonder if we could draw a pickleall game with Jacob to raise some money and be able to guarantee another day of filming?'”

“We didn’t do it, but he’s good at the sport. He forgave me, even though he’s not an enthusiast. I think he associates it with the mothers in Malibu,” explained the director.

The role of Priscilla stayed for Cailee Spaeny. The actress was nominated for Kirsten Dunstwho worked with Coppola in the movies The Virgin Suicides (1999) and The Stranger We Love (2017), for example.

Kirsten She’s like a sister to me. When she recommended CaileeI paid attention,” he revealed Sofia. She further added that the role was offered to Spaeny right on the first date he had with her.
